An FDA advisory panel voted to allow compounding pharmacies to produce peptides like BPC-157 and TB-500, moving these compounds from an unregulated gray market toward clinical supervision. Telemedicine platforms including Hims & Hers are positioned to capture significant market share as regulatory clarity enables broader commercialisation.
